Overview

The Jameson PH-12 Center Cut Pruner delivers a 1.5″ cutting capacity built for utility and line-clearance professionals. Engineered for use with hot stick and fiberglass pole systems, this pruner provides reliable overhead cutting performance in demanding field conditions. The center cut design ensures precise, clean cuts on branches up to 1.5″ in diameter, making it a go-to tool for electricians and arborists managing vegetation near energized lines.

Features

  • 1.5″ maximum cutting capacity for medium-diameter branches
  • Center cut bypass blade design for clean, precise cuts
  • Compatible with Jameson fiberglass pole and hot stick systems
  • Durable construction suited for utility and line-clearance applications
  • Designed to reduce operator fatigue during extended overhead work
